Abstract

The author discusses how many papers can be published from one study. The issue of how many papers can be presented in a single study is a matter of debate for researchers, editors and publishers. The practice of publishing multiple outputs from a single study is called salami slicing. Researchers opting to address broader "lumped" rather than more focused "split" questions often generate more data.
